Get your hunting gear from Wyoming makers

When you’re outfitting yourself for your hunt this fall, keep in mind that there are quite a few companies that make outdoor gear that are based right here in the Cowboy State.

If you’re planning to upgrade your gear for your fall hunts, you don’t have to look too far. We have more than a few great companies right here in Wyoming that make some very impressive gear.

Take Maven, for instance. The company is based in Lander, and it makes some of the best optics you can find. Equally as impressive in quality is Lucid Optics out of Riverton. Both companies offer rifle scopes, spotting scopes and binoculars, all of which are built to the highest specifications. They aren’t cheap, but they’re worth every penny.

And of course there’s Brunton, out of Riverton. In a world of GPS, compasses are often neglected, but you want to make sure you have a good one in your pocket anytime you’re in the backcountry. And Brunton makes the best compasses you can get.

We have several gun companies here, too. Weatherby made headlines when it moved to Wyoming a couple of years ago, and their barrels are now stamped with “Made in Sheridan, Wyoming.” But Freedom Arms has been making big game hunting handguns here for years, and Gunwerks offers long-distance rifle systems that are becoming very well known in the shooting world. There’s also Stag Arms and Wyoming Arms, both of which make precision rifles.

And don’t forget the accessories. Magpul builds most of its products here in Cheyenne, and ThunderBeast is also a Cheyenne company. They both offer bipods that can help you steady your aim.
